Statistical Evaluation of Pharmacopoeia Weight Variation Tests for Tablets Using a Ratio Statistic

Sukalyan Sengupta

Journal of the Royal Statistical Society Series C, 1988, vol. 37, issue 3, 396-400

Abstract: This paper considers the latest pharmacopoeia weight variation tests and calculates the probabilities of passing such tests using the ratio statistic of the form xi/x̄ where the xi are normally distributed. The probabilities are then compared with those obtained by using the method due to Roberts. Roberts's method leads to underestimates of these probabilities. The results are also used to determine the process conditions to be maintained by a manufacturer to pass the weight variation tests.
